Council approves multiple contracts, renewals and purchases including ambulance agreement and IT equipment
Summary
On Jan. 13 the Port Arthur City Council approved several resolutions and an ordinance by voice vote, including an ambulance service agreement with Viking Enterprise Inc., purchases for police tablets and animal center furniture, contract renewals with W & W Construction, and a number of engineering and construction management amendments.
The Port Arthur City Council approved a suite of resolutions and one ordinance on Jan. 13, covering procurement, contract renewals, service agreements and construction management amendments. Key approvals and votes (voice votes unless noted):
• Ambulance services: The council rescinded Resolution 25504 and authorized a nonexclusive ambulance service agreement with Viking Enterprise Inc., d/b/a City Ambulance Services Inc.; the company’s owner addressed the council and said the firm agreed to the latest contract language.
